OpenAI’s ChatGPT Now a Central Hub for Enterprise Knowledge

The long-sought integration of enterprise data with AI-powered search is no longer a distant promise. OpenAI today launched “Company Knowledge” within ChatGPT, a transformative capability for subscribers to its paid Business, Enterprise, and Edu plans. This feature allows users to directly access and leverage their organization’s data from popular workplace applications – including Slack, SharePoint, Google Drive, Gmail, GitHub, and HubSpot – within ChatGPT outputs.

As Fidji Simo, OpenAI’s CEO of Applications, announced on X (formerly Twitter), the feature “brings all the context from your apps (Slack, Google Drive, GitHub, etc) together in ChatGPT so you can get answers that are specific to your business.” This represents a significant leap forward in workplace productivity, potentially eliminating the constant switching between applications that plagues many professionals.

Unlocking Internal Data Silos with GPT-5

Intriguingly, OpenAI’s announcement reveals that Company Knowledge is “powered by a version of GPT‑5 that’s trained to look across multiple sources to give more comprehensive and accurate answers.” While details regarding the training process remain limited, this suggests a specialized iteration of the model family released in August, optimized for complex data synthesis. The rollout is global, designed to establish ChatGPT as a central, secure access point for verified organizational information, bolstered by enterprise-grade compliance controls.

Connecting ChatGPT to Your Workplace Ecosystem

Enterprise teams frequently grapple with fragmented data scattered across various internal tools – email, chat platforms, file storage, project management systems, and customer relationship management (CRM) platforms. Company Knowledge addresses this challenge by enabling ChatGPT to connect to approved systems through enterprise-managed connectors. Each response generated with this feature includes citations and direct links to the original sources, fostering transparency and allowing teams to verify information accuracy.

OpenAI confirms that the underlying GPT-5 version is optimized for multi-source reasoning and cross-system synthesis, delivering detailed, contextually accurate results even when drawing from disparate data sources. Enterprise-Grade Security and Control

Security and governance are paramount. Company Knowledge was designed with enterprise needs in mind, respecting existing permissions within connected applications. ChatGPT can only access data a user is already authorized to view, and, crucially, does not train on company data by default. Robust security features include industry-standard encryption, support for Single Sign-On (SSO) and System for Cross-domain Identity Management (SCIM) for account provisioning, and IP allowlisting to restrict access to authorized corporate networks.

Enterprise administrators can define role-based access control (RBAC) policies and manage permissions at a group or department level. OpenAI’s Enterprise Compliance API provides a comprehensive audit trail, enabling administrators to review conversation logs for reporting and regulatory compliance, aligning with standards like SOC 2 and ISO 27001.

Admin Configuration and User Access

Deployment requires administrators to enable Company Knowledge and its connectors within the ChatGPT workspace. Users then authenticate their accounts for each work application they need to access. In Enterprise and Edu plans, connectors are disabled by default, requiring explicit admin approval. Business plan users have connectors enabled automatically, though administrators retain oversight and can approve which connectors are used.

Access can be tailored to specific teams. For example, GitHub access can be restricted to engineering while enabling Google Drive and HubSpot for marketing and sales teams.

Putting Company Knowledge into Practice

Activating Company Knowledge is simple. Users select “Company knowledge” under the message composer in a new or existing ChatGPT conversation and authenticate their connected apps. They can then pose questions as usual, such as “Summarize this account’s latest feedback and risks” or “Compile a Q4 performance summary from project trackers.” ChatGPT searches connected tools, retrieves relevant context, and provides an answer with full citations and source links. The system can blend data from multiple apps – Slack updates, Google Docs notes, and HubSpot CRM records – to create a unified view of projects, clients, or initiatives.

Without Company Knowledge enabled, ChatGPT may still utilize connectors, but responses won’t include detailed citations or multi-source synthesis.

Advanced Use Cases Across Departments

For development and operations, Company Knowledge acts as a centralized intelligence layer, surfacing real-time updates and dependencies. It can summarize open GitHub pull requests, highlight unresolved Linear tickets, and cross-reference Slack engineering discussions. Technical teams can leverage it for incident retrospectives and release planning, pulling information from issue trackers, logs, and meeting notes. Procurement and finance teams can consolidate purchase requests and budget updates from shared drives and internal communications.

Data Privacy, Residency, and Compliance

Data protection is central to the design of Company Knowledge. ChatGPT processes data in accordance with OpenAI’s enterprise-grade security model, ensuring no connected app data leaves the organization’s authorized environment. Data residency policies vary by connector; Slack supports region-specific storage, while Google Drive and SharePoint offer options for U.S.-based customers with or without at-rest data residency. Organizations with regional compliance obligations should review connector-specific documentation.

No geo-restrictions apply, making it suitable for multinational organizations.

Looking Ahead: Limitations and Future Enhancements

Currently, users must manually enable Company Knowledge in each new ChatGPT conversation. OpenAI is developing a unified interface to automatically integrate it with other ChatGPT tools, such as browsing and chart generation. When enabled, Company Knowledge temporarily disables web browsing and visual output generation, though users can switch modes within the same conversation. OpenAI continues to expand the network of supported tools, recently adding connectors for Asana, GitLab Issues, and ClickUp, and plans to support future MCP (Model Context Protocol) connectors.

Several questions remain unanswered. It’s unclear whether the system can detect and exclude confidential information, whether organizations can opt out of data training, or if users will eventually be able to select the underlying model. OpenAI has not disclosed service-level guarantees for accuracy or hallucination prevention. VentureBeat has reached out to OpenAI for clarification.

Availability and Getting Started

Company Knowledge is now available to all ChatGPT Business, Enterprise, and Edu users. Organizations can begin by enabling the feature and connecting approved work apps. OpenAI recommends a phased rollout: enabling core connectors (Google Drive, Slack), configuring RBAC and SSO, and then expanding to specialized systems after verifying data access policies.

Company Knowledge is covered under existing ChatGPT Enterprise terms, with the same encryption, compliance, and service-level guarantees.
